Transaction 43be644048a6b068679e18215f3154f8b58743ee2336ea436bb0a6ea36f85bef
1 Input
1 Output
-
43be644048a6b068679e18215f3154f8b58743ee2336ea436bb0a6ea36f85bef:0
- value
- 107562
- script pubkey
- OP_0 OP_PUSHBYTES_32 d8051cb6f0d470b969f3c0d8d3408c16cc0e88da09c97990382fe20da8bcda62
- address
- bc1qmqz3edhs63ctj60ncrvdxsyvzmxqazx6p8yhnypc9l3qm29umf3q4yqtl8